Lansing Police Department locate missing woman safely

Update: She has been found and is safe, according to police.

LANSING, Mich. (Mid Michigan Gazette) — The Lansing Police Department (LPD) is looking for a missing 28-year-old woman, according to a post on social media.

Police said Jolee Louise Walser has been reported missing by her family and added that she was last seen getting into a newer blue Chrysler sedan on Nov. 17, around 4 p.m. in the 4900 block of S. Cedar Street.

In the post, officials also said that she is 5′ 4″, weighs 150 pounds, and was last seen wearing a maroon puffy coat and grey sweatpants.
